What Are Trigger Points?

Trigger points are hyperirritable spots within tight muscle bands. They often feel like small, tender nodules (or “knots”) and can:

  • Cause localized or referred pain
  • Restrict movement and flexibility
  • Make everyday tasks uncomfortable
  • Disrupt sleep and posture

How Trigger Point Injections Work

Trigger point injections involve inserting a small needle into the muscle knot and injecting a local anesthetic — sometimes combined with a corticosteroid — to:

  • Relax the tight muscle
  • Reduce inflammation
  • Relieve pain almost immediately

The procedure takes just a few minutes and is performed on-site by our trained medical professionals. You can usually return to normal activities the same day.

Conditions We Treat with Trigger Point Injections
Trigger point therapy can be effective for many muscle-related pain conditions, including:

  • Neck and shoulder pain
  • Tension headaches
  • Fibromyalgia
  • Myofascial pain syndrome
  • Lower back pain
  • Postural muscle tightness
  • Sports-related muscle strain

Trigger Point Injections

Normal muscle contracts and relaxes when it is active. A trigger point is a knot or tight, ropy band of muscle that forms when muscle fails to relax. The knot often can be felt under the skin and may twitch involuntarily when touched (called a jump sign). The trigger point can trap or irritate surrounding nerves and cause “referred pain” — pain felt in another part of the body. Scar tissue, loss of range of motion, and weakness may develop over time.

What is a Trigger Point Injection?  Trigger point injections (TPI) are used to release painful spasms inside individual muscles. Trigger point injections utilize lidocaine a local anesthetic (not a steroid), the same medicine used by dentists in children and adults when filling a cavity for example. The dosage used is very small, and only lidocaine free of any preservatives is used. Patients usually experience a substantial decrease in symptoms and an increase in overall progression towards healing.

Trigger Point Injection Benefits: 

 Immediate pain relief
 Mild anti-inflammatory
 Decreased guarding
 Breakdown of scar tissue
 Improved ranges of motion
 Improved stretching and therapy session
 Decreased overall time to completion of treatment protocol
